Session 25 - Of Demons and Destruction

General Summary

The adventure picked up from last session. While at Solianna's Keep, the Black Sheep of Eriad pondered what to make of the roar they heard from the mountains. They set up lookouts on the walls, and ran their concerns by Marshall Phillip Greaves. After they talked with him for a bit, they went into the keep to talk to Sophietta Slatemourne, who was in the keep's library with Merl, researching demons at their request and identifying the party's magic items. Sophietta then gave them back the Rod of Sickness, revealing its magical properties. Varan Boggs went back outside to assist the kobolds, and Fennwick Darkhallow went outside to begin planning his Puke Rod Man Trap. AzKhan talked to Merl about the ancient weapons (Frostbite and Daybreak), the Heralds of the New Morning, and the Witnesses of the Last Sunset. Ikari stayed in the study to help Merl and Sophietta research.

The next morning, the group met back up with Sophietta and Merl and received their magic items back, identified. Sophiettta told the group that from what she reasearched, the demons that they encountered in Duvik's Pass Mine were lesser demons. These lesser demons would have been subservient to a more powerful demon. A demon of that power wouldn't provide lesser demon minions to a mortal without some sort of deal.

Sophietta then told them about a passage of a poem she discovered while researching. She told them that poem was written shortly after the end of the Great Rive. She recited it to them:
“And lo the great beast of the end-times towered
With its toxic presence, in the world’s final hour.
Heroic guardians, with weapons of might
Drove back the beast into the night.
They excavated a mountain grave
Where they buried the beast alive, and the world was saved.
Buried under rock, to now from then
It patiently waits, until summoned again.”

The party decided to track the thing that erupted from the mountain, and started towards Duvik's Pass (town) to ask the inhabitants there if they had noticed anything or had any information on the creature. On the first night or travel, Varan used his Wand of Wonders at a nearby tree, which caused a small localized rainstorm that drenched the party for a minute before quickly dissipating.

After a few days travel, the party arrived at Duvik's Pass, and found the town dead. They noticed a cloudy, light green haze throughout the town. As they went into the town, their nose and lugs started burning, and they had a burning chemical taste in their mouths. They also noticed some of the houses in the front of the town had structural damage. AzKhan noticed large tracks at the front of the town and claw marks in some of the buildings. Varan casted his Wand of Wonders at the town, which caused one of the peasant's corpses to vanish.

The party then traveled to Wakefield Garrison, and noticed it also has the same light green haze, and also noticed soldiers' corpses on the ground and some structural damage to the buildings.

The party then headed up to Cascadia. They noticed that this town has seemed un-attacked, and appeared to have not suffered the same fates as Duvik's Pass and Wakefield Garrison. AzKhan and Varan Boggs entered Cascadia, after Varan transformed into a female dwarf and posed as AzKhan's wife. Once inside, they went to Quintinius Ulnan's house and found it guarded by two posted guards. Varan altered himself into Quintinius and walked up to to the guards outside Quintinius's house. He intimidated them into learning the Victor Bainbridge has stationed the guards there. Varan and AzKhan entered Quintinius's house and searched it, although it appeared to have already been thoroughly searched. AzKhan found some letters from Quintinius about coming up with the idea of the Tasks of Justice, finding a group that might be "up to the task," and about having that group come to meet the king.

Varan (still self-altered to look like Quintinius) and AzKhan then left the house, and saw that one of the guards was no longer outside the house. Varan polymorophed the remaining guard into a turtle, and took the turtle with him. AzKhan and Varan left the city and met back up with the rest of the party in the a little ways into the Whispering Woods. Varan dispeled the polymorph, and the party tied the guard to a tree and questioned him. They learned his name is Braeden Dunport, that he was ordered to guard Quintinius's house, and that the other guard went to report to their superior that Quintinius had returned to his house. The party spent some time debatin on what to do with Braeden. They finally decided to give him 100 gp and let him go. Varan then polymorphed Braeden into a pigeon and let him fly away.

The party decided to press on through the night and head to Misers Swamp. They arrived and Varan lead them to his parents' house. They met his mother, Anrea Boggs , and his father, Kimmler Boggs. They spent the rest of the day at the Boggs's, and slept the night. The next morning, they decided to make for the Dwarven kingdom of Forlothor in Menoroth , but Varan lagged behind, saying he would catch up with the party. Before he left his house, he told his family that he and the rest of the Black Sheep of Eriad murdered King Elliott Pennington and that they were an evil group. He told his family that the only safe place is at King Elliott's castle, and told them to tell Victor Bainbridge that the Black Sheep barely let them live. He then intimidated his family into leaving their house, and then destroyed the house with a fireball.
